Core conclusion: VOC is a broad category defined by "volatility", while cyclic siloxanes are specific substances defined by "chemical structure". Some cyclic siloxanes belong to VOCs, but VOCs are not limited to cyclic siloxanes.
1. Core Definitions and Classification Criteria
1.1 VOC (Volatile Organic Compounds)
- Definition: A general term for organic compounds that are volatile at normal temperature and pressure. The core criterion is "high volatility".
- Classification basis: Physical property (volatility), regardless of chemical structure.
- Common examples: Low-molecular-weight cyclic siloxanes in silicone oil, toluene, formaldehyde, ethanol, etc.
1.2 Cyclic Siloxanes
- Definition: Siloxane compounds with a cyclic chemical structure. The core criterion is "cyclic structure".
- Classification basis: Chemical structure, regardless of physical properties.
- Common examples: Residual low-molecular-weight cyclic siloxanes in silicone oil production, such as D3 (hexamethylcyclotrisiloxane), D4 (octamethylcyclotetrasiloxane), D5 (decamethylcyclopentasiloxane), etc.
2. Key Differences Between the Two
| Comparison Dimension | VOC | Cyclic Siloxanes |
|---|---|---|
| Nature | A "collection" of volatile organic compounds | "Single substances/a category of substances" with specific chemical structures |
| Classification Standard | Physical property (high volatility) | Chemical structure (cyclic) |
| Scope | Broad, including all volatile organic compounds | Narrow, referring only to cyclic siloxanes |
| Correlation | Some cyclic siloxanes (e.g., D3-D10) are classified as VOCs due to high volatility; but VOCs ≠ cyclic siloxanes | A "subset" of VOCs (only volatile cyclic siloxanes) |
3. Practical Significance in Applications (Combined with ASA Mold Release Agent Silicone Oil)
- Cyclic siloxanes are the main source of VOCs in silicone oil: Residual low-molecular-weight cyclic siloxanes (D3-D10) in dimethyl silicone oil for mold release are volatile and will be included in VOC testing indicators.
- Different control requirements: VOC control limits the "total amount of all volatile organic compounds", while cyclic siloxane control targets the "content of specific cyclic siloxanes" (some regions have separate restrictions on D4 and D5).
